Standard Lock: Typically found on a lot of sliding glass doors, basic locks are affordable but use limited security.

Keyed Lock: This type needs a physical key, supplying a greater level of security than basic locks.

Deadbolt Lock: Engaging a deadbolt makes it much harder for intruders to require the door open. These locks usually require expert installation.

Sliding Door Pin Lock: Simple to use, these pin locks prevent the door from moving when engaged.

Sliding Door Security Bar: These bars are easy to set up and supply a visible deterrent versus burglaries.

Electronic Lock: These locks provide innovative security features and can be run via smartphones or keypads, making them very convenient.

Track Lock: This type offers an extra layer of security by locking the sliding door in its track, preventing it from being lifted.

How do I know if my sliding glass door lock is secure?
Look for any noticeable wear and tear, and ensure the lock engages smoothly. If you can easily manipulate the lock without a secret, it's time to think about replacement.
2. Can I install a sliding glass door lock myself?
Yes, numerous locks can be set up by house owners, particularly standard and pin locks. Nevertheless, for deadbolts or electronic locks, professional installation is suggested.
3. Are sliding glass door locks vandal-proof?
While no lock is completely vandal-proof, some locks, especially deadbolts and electronic options, offer enhanced security functions to deter tampering.
4. How often should I replace my sliding glass door lock?
If you observe any signs of wear, dysfunction, or if you've just recently moved into a new home, it's smart to replace the lock. Frequently examining the integrity of the lock every few years is likewise a great practice.
5. Can I use extra security procedures along with my sliding door lock?
Definitely! Many property owners choose to include security bars, alarms, or monitoring electronic cameras for additional security.
